Industry sector of employment

More Rosanna residents worked in health care and social assistance than any other industry in 2021.

Rosanna's industry statistics identify the industry sectors in which the residents work (which may be within the residing area or elsewhere). This will be influenced by the skill base and socio-economic status of the residents as well as the industries and employment opportunities present in the region.

When viewed in conjunction with Residents Place of Work data and Method of Travel to Work, industry sector statistics provide insights into the relationship between the economic and residential role of the area.

Dominant groups

An analysis of the jobs held by the resident population in Rosanna in 2021 shows the three most popular industry sectors were:

  • Health Care and Social Assistance (703 people or 16.1%)
  • Professional, Scientific and Technical Services (556 people or 12.8%)
  • Education and Training (501 people or 11.5%)

In combination, these three industries employed 1,760 people in total or 40.4% of the total employed resident population.

In comparison, Viewbank employed 15.7% in Health Care and Social Assistance; 11.6% in Professional, Scientific and Technical Services; and 11.6% in Education and Training.

The major differences between the jobs held by the population of Rosanna and Viewbank were:

  • A larger percentage of persons employed in professional, scientific and technical services (12.8% compared to 11.6%)
  • A larger percentage of persons employed in public administration and safety (7.8% compared to 6.7%)
  • A smaller percentage of persons employed in construction (6.9% compared to 8.0%)

Emerging groups

The number of employed people in Rosanna increased by 443 between 2016 and 2021.

The largest changes in the jobs held by the resident population between 2016 and 2021 in Rosanna were for those employed in:

  • Health Care and Social Assistance (+136 persons)
  • Financial and Insurance Services (+88 persons)
  • Professional, Scientific and Technical Services (+85 persons)
  • Public Administration and Safety (+75 persons)
